TEN primary schools from across North Ayrshire came together last week to compete to see who could be crowned champions for the county.

The seven-a-side tournament was held at Kilwinning Sports Club and played in great spirits with the weather holding out most of the day despite some pretty threatening clouds above!

Competing in the tournament on the day was Glebe, Dalry, Caledonia, Winton, St Luke’s, Moorpark, Annick, Hayocks, Stanley and Corsehill Primary Schools.

All teams competed well but there could only be one winner, and that was Stanley Primary, who just pipped Dalry to the title, leading to some joyous celebrations from the players.
